Imphal, Aug 17 2009:
Foundation for construction of 'Rilram area Friday weekly market shed' has been laid at Kampang Khullen under Machi Block of Chandel district during a function jointly organized by Information Centre for Hill Areas, Manipur (ICHAM); Eastern Maring Organisation (EMO) and Kampang Khullen Village Authority today.
To be constructed under the funding of Special Plan Assistance, the foundation stone laying of the market shed was attended by ICHAM president N Rajendro and EMO president M Ajiast Seiyao as chief guest and functional president respectively.
The step to construct the market shed, which is expected to benefit more than 9,000 population in 15 villages under Machi block, has been initiated as part of the ongoing effort of ICHAM to bridge the developmental gap between the hill and the valley districts.
Speaking at the occasion, Rajendro observed that the Govt should pay special attention to the development of the people living in remote areas of the State.
Maintaining that no individual community would be able to bring about peace and development in the society, he said collective response is necessary in this regard.
He also stressed on work culture among the people.
The president of Rural People's Development Federation (RPDF) M Wontimla, secretary of Tengnoupal Block Development Action Committee M Thomshing and president of Kuki Chief Association Holkhokhai were also present and spoke at the occasion emphasizing on the need for development of villages in the remote hill areas of the State.
